The Rise of Collaborative Robots
In recent years, collaborative robots, also known as ‘cobots,’ have emerged as a terrific addition to factory floors. Unlike traditional robots, cobots are designed to work safely alongside human operators. They are set to reshape the future of industries by increasing efficiency and safety through advanced technology.
